44 /* RTAS tokens */
45 static int read_pci_config;
46 static int write_pci_config;
47 static int ibm_read_pci_config;
48 static int ibm_write_pci_config;
49 
50 static inline int config_access_valid(struct pci_dn *dn, int where)
51 {
52 	if (where < 256)
53 		return 1;
54 	if (where < 4096 && dn->pci_ext_config_space)
55 		return 1;
56 
57 	return 0;
58 }
59 
60 static int of_device_available(struct device_node * dn)
61 {
62         char * status;
63 
64         status = get_property(dn, "status", NULL);
65 
66         if (!status)
67                 return 1;
68 
69         if (!strcmp(status, "okay"))
70                 return 1;
71 
72         return 0;
73 }
74 
75 static int rtas_read_config(struct pci_dn *pdn, int where, int size, u32 *val)
76 {
77 	int returnval = -1;
78 	unsigned long buid, addr;
79 	int ret;
80 
81 	if (!pdn)
82 		return PCIBIOS_DEVICE_NOT_FOUND;
83 	if (!config_access_valid(pdn, where))
84 		return PCIBIOS_BAD_REGISTER_NUMBER;
85 
86 	addr = ((where & 0xf00) << 20) | (pdn->busno << 16) |
87 		(pdn->devfn << 8) | (where & 0xff);
88 	buid = pdn->phb->buid;
89 	if (buid) {
90 		ret = rtas_call(ibm_read_pci_config, 4, 2, &returnval,
91 				addr, BUID_HI(buid), BUID_LO(buid), size);
92 	} else {
93 		ret = rtas_call(read_pci_config, 2, 2, &returnval, addr, size);
94 	}
95 	*val = returnval;
96 
97 	if (ret)
98 		return PCIBIOS_DEVICE_NOT_FOUND;
99 
100 	if (returnval == EEH_IO_ERROR_VALUE(size) &&
101 	    eeh_dn_check_failure (pdn->node, NULL))
102 		return PCIBIOS_DEVICE_NOT_FOUND;
103 
104 	return PCIBIOS_SUCCESSFUL;
105 }
106 
107 static int rtas_pci_read_config(struct pci_bus *bus,
108 				unsigned int devfn,
109 				int where, int size, u32 *val)
110 {
111 	struct device_node *busdn, *dn;
112 
113 	if (bus->self)
114 		busdn = pci_device_to_OF_node(bus->self);
115 	else
116 		busdn = bus->sysdata;	/* must be a phb */
117 
118 	/* Search only direct children of the bus */
119 	for (dn = busdn->child; dn; dn = dn->sibling) {
120 		struct pci_dn *pdn = PCI_DN(dn);
121 		if (pdn && pdn->devfn == devfn
122 		    && of_device_available(dn))
123 			return rtas_read_config(pdn, where, size, val);
124 	}
125 
126 	return PCIBIOS_DEVICE_NOT_FOUND;
127 }
128 
129 int rtas_write_config(struct pci_dn *pdn, int where, int size, u32 val)
130 {
131 	unsigned long buid, addr;
132 	int ret;
133 
134 	if (!pdn)
135 		return PCIBIOS_DEVICE_NOT_FOUND;
136 	if (!config_access_valid(pdn, where))
137 		return PCIBIOS_BAD_REGISTER_NUMBER;
138 
139 	addr = ((where & 0xf00) << 20) | (pdn->busno << 16) |
140 		(pdn->devfn << 8) | (where & 0xff);
141 	buid = pdn->phb->buid;
142 	if (buid) {
143 		ret = rtas_call(ibm_write_pci_config, 5, 1, NULL, addr,
144 			BUID_HI(buid), BUID_LO(buid), size, (ulong) val);
145 	} else {
146 		ret = rtas_call(write_pci_config, 3, 1, NULL, addr, size, (ulong)val);
147 	}
148 
149 	if (ret)
150 		return PCIBIOS_DEVICE_NOT_FOUND;
151 
152 	return PCIBIOS_SUCCESSFUL;
153 }
154 
155 static int rtas_pci_write_config(struct pci_bus *bus,
156 				 unsigned int devfn,
157 				 int where, int size, u32 val)
158 {
159 	struct device_node *busdn, *dn;
160 
161 	if (bus->self)
162 		busdn = pci_device_to_OF_node(bus->self);
163 	else
164 		busdn = bus->sysdata;	/* must be a phb */
165 
166 	/* Search only direct children of the bus */
167 	for (dn = busdn->child; dn; dn = dn->sibling) {
168 		struct pci_dn *pdn = PCI_DN(dn);
169 		if (pdn && pdn->devfn == devfn
170 		    && of_device_available(dn))
171 			return rtas_write_config(pdn, where, size, val);
172 	}
173 	return PCIBIOS_DEVICE_NOT_FOUND;
174 }
175 
176 struct pci_ops rtas_pci_ops = {
177 	rtas_pci_read_config,
178 	rtas_pci_write_config
179 };

181 int is_python(struct device_node *dev)
182 {
183 	char *model = (char *)get_property(dev, "model", NULL);
184 
185 	if (model && strstr(model, "Python"))
186 		return 1;
187 
188 	return 0;
189 }
190 
191 static void python_countermeasures(struct device_node *dev)
192 {
193 	struct resource registers;
194 	void __iomem *chip_regs;
195 	volatile u32 val;
196 
197 	if (of_address_to_resource(dev, 0, &registers)) {
198 		printk(KERN_ERR "Can't get address for Python workarounds !\n");
199 		return;
200 	}
201 
202 	/* Python's register file is 1 MB in size. */
203 	chip_regs = ioremap(registers.start & ~(0xfffffUL), 0x100000);
204 
205 	/*
206 	 * Firmware doesn't always clear this bit which is critical
207 	 * for good performance - Anton
208 	 */
209 
210 #define PRG_CL_RESET_VALID 0x00010000
211 
212 	val = in_be32(chip_regs + 0xf6030);
213 	if (val & PRG_CL_RESET_VALID) {
214 		printk(KERN_INFO "Python workaround: ");
215 		val &= ~PRG_CL_RESET_VALID;
216 		out_be32(chip_regs + 0xf6030, val);
217 		/*
218 		 * We must read it back for changes to
219 		 * take effect
220 		 */
221 		val = in_be32(chip_regs + 0xf6030);
222 		printk("reg0: %x\n", val);
223 	}
224 
225 	iounmap(chip_regs);
226 }
227 
228 void __init init_pci_config_tokens (void)
229 {
230 	read_pci_config = rtas_token("read-pci-config");
231 	write_pci_config = rtas_token("write-pci-config");
232 	ibm_read_pci_config = rtas_token("ibm,read-pci-config");
233 	ibm_write_pci_config = rtas_token("ibm,write-pci-config");
234 }
